EPCM Power Plant Project Manager
Reports to: Project Director
Location: Anchorage, AK (with frequent travel to site and contractor locations)
POSITION SUMMARY
Accountable for the full lifecycle delivery of the power generation and distribution systems supporting the clients large-scale, remote mining operation. This includes oversight of engineering, procurement, construction, commissioning, and handover of power infrastructure, including generation facilities, substations, and transmission systems.
This role operates within a multi-EPCM contractor environment and is responsible for integrating scope across multiple work packages, ensuring alignment with overall project execution strategy, and delivering safe, reliable, and cost-effective power solutions under challenging Alaska conditions.
KEY RESPONSIBILITIES
Project Development (Planning, Engineering & Procurement)
- Lead the power project from FEL/FEED through detailed engineering.
- Develop and implement the Power Project Execution Plan aligned with overall project objectives.
- Oversee the engineering design basis, system studies, and technical specifications.
- Ensure compliance with applicable codes, standards, and regulatory requirements.
- Integrate power systems with the process plant, pipeline, and supporting infrastructure.
- Ensure system reliability for remote operations and extreme Alaska environmental conditions.
- Develop procurement strategies for major power equipment and long-lead materials.
- Coordinate procurement activities with remote logistics and seasonal transportation constraints.
- Oversee contract administration and vendor performance during engineering and procurement.
- Manage project budgets, forecasts, schedules, and risk mitigation strategies.
Construction, Commissioning & Project Execution
- Lead construction execution while maintaining the highest standards of safety, quality, and environmental compliance.
- Direct EPCM contractor performance to ensure contract requirements, cost, schedule, and quality objectives are achieved.
- Manage interfaces between engineering, construction, contractors, and project stakeholders to eliminate scope gaps and conflicts.
- Coordinate closely with Interface Management and Project Controls teams.
- Monitor schedule performance and drive timely delivery of critical milestones.
- Oversee system commissioning, testing, energization, and startup activities.
- Identify and mitigate construction risks, including weather, logistics, and contractor performance.
- Provide regular project status reports to executive leadership.
- Support permitting activities and regulatory agency coordination throughout construction.
Operations Readiness, System Startup & Maintenance
- Lead the successful transition of completed power facilities to Operations.
- Ensure all power generation, transmission, and distribution systems are fully tested, documented, and accepted.
- Coordinate development of operating procedures and maintenance strategies.
- Ensure spare parts, maintenance plans, warranties, and asset documentation are transferred to Operations.
- Coordinate operator and maintenance personnel training.
- Support reliability planning and long-term asset performance initiatives.
- Provide technical support during initial operations and system optimization.
- Assist Operations in resolving startup issues and achieving stable, reliable system performance.
